Linux系统下快速清除Cookies教程

linux清除cookies

时间:2024-12-13 00:24


Linux环境下高效清除Cookies:保障隐私与安全的终极指南 在数字化时代,互联网已成为我们生活、学习与工作中不可或缺的一部分

    然而,随着网络活动的频繁,我们的浏览器会不断积累各种数据,包括Cookies

    Cookies,这些小小的文本文件,虽然对网站的个性化服务和功能优化至关重要,但同时也可能成为隐私泄露和安全风险的源头

    对于注重隐私保护和安全防护的用户而言,定期清除Cookies是维护个人信息安全的关键步骤

    本文将深入探讨在Linux操作系统下如何高效、彻底地清除Cookies,为您的网络生活保驾护航

     一、理解Cookies:双刃剑的特性 Cookies,即网络饼干,是由网站服务器发送到用户浏览器并保存在本地的一小块数据

    它们通常用于记住用户的偏好设置(如语言选择)、登录状态、购物车内容等,从而提供更加个性化和便捷的用户体验

    然而,Cookies也可能被用于跟踪用户的网络行为,收集个人信息,甚至用于广告定向投放,侵犯用户隐私

     在Linux系统上,无论是使用Firefox、Chrome这样的主流浏览器,还是轻量级的Brave、Vivaldi等,管理Cookies的方式大同小异

    关键在于了解如何根据自己的需求,合理设置并适时清除这些数据

     二、Linux下清除Cookies的必要性 1.隐私保护:长期保留的Cookies可能包含敏感信息,如浏览历史、账户凭证等,一旦泄露,将对个人信息安全构成严重威胁

     2.性能优化:过多的Cookies会占用磁盘空间,影响浏览器运行效率,定期清理可以减轻系统负担,提升浏览速度

     3.防止跟踪:清除Cookies能有效阻断网站对用户网络行为的追踪,减少不必要的广告干扰,提升上网体验

     4.增强安全性:某些恶意网站可能利用Cookies进行跨站脚本攻击(XSS)或会话劫持,清除它们可以降低此类风险

     三、Linux系统下清除Cookies的方法 3.1 使用浏览器内置功能 大多数现代浏览器都提供了直观的用户界面,方便用户管理Cookies

    以下以Firefox和Chrome为例,展示如何在Linux系统上操作: Firefox浏览器: 1. 打开Firefox,点击右上角的“三条杠”菜单

     2. 选择“设置”(Preferences)

     3. 在左侧菜单中选择“隐私与安全”(Privacy & Security)

     4. 在“Cookies和站点数据”(Cookies and Site Data)部分,点击“清除数据”(Clear Data)

     5. 勾选“已存储的Cookies和站点数据”(Cookies and Site Data stored),点击“清除”(Clear)

     Chrome浏览器: 1. 打开Chrome,点击右上角的“三个点”菜单

     2. 选择“设置”(Settings)

     3. 滚动到“隐私设置和安全性”(Privacy settings and security)部分,点击“Cookies和其他站点数据”(Cookies and other site data)

     4. 点击“查看所有Cookies和站点数据”(See all cookies and site data)

     5. 在此页面,可以逐个删除特定网站的Cookies,或点击顶部的“全部清除”(Remove All)按钮进行批量删除

     3.2 使用命令行工具 对于高级用户,或者希望在脚本中自动化这一过程,Linux提供了多种命令行工具来管理浏览器数据

    以下是一些常用方法: Firefox(使用sqlite3): Firefox的Cookies存储在SQLite数据库中,可以通过`sqlite3`命令直接访问并修改

     bash 定位到Firefox的配置文件夹,路径可能因版本和安装方式而异 cd ~/.mozilla/firefox// 使用sqlite3访问cookies.sqlite数据库 sqlite3 cookies.sqlite DELETE FROM moz_cookies; 注意:直接操作数据库前,请确保备份,以防数据丢失

     - Chrome(使用Chrome的内置清理功能脚本化): 虽然Chrome的Cookies管理没有直接的命令行接口,但可以通过启动特定的清理脚本或扩展程序来实现

    例如,利用Selenium等工具自动化Chrome的浏览器操作,执行清理命令

     3.3 使用第三方工具 除了浏览器自带功能和命令行,还有许多第三方工具和软件可以帮助用户管理Linux系统上的浏览器数据,如BleachBit、Stacer等

    这些工具通常提供图形化界面,易于操作,且支持多种浏览器和应用程序的数据清理

     BleachBit: BleachBit是一款开源的系统清理工具,能够清理包括浏览器Cookies在内的多种临时文件和无用数据

     bash 安装BleachBit sudo apt-get install bleachbit Debian/Ubuntu sudo yum install bleachbit# CentOS/RHEL 运行BleachBit bleachbit 在BleachBit界面中,选择“浏览器”选项卡,勾选“Cookies”,然后点击“清理”按钮

     四、最佳实践:自动化与定期清理 为了保持系统的清洁与安全,建议将Cookies清理纳入日常维护计划

    可以通过设置Cron作业或使用自动化脚本,定期执行上述清理命令

    例如,每月或每周自动运行一次BleachBit,或者编写一个简单的Bash脚本,结合`sqlite3`命令清理Firefox的Cookies

     此外,启用浏览器的“隐私模式”或“无痕浏览”功能,在不需要保存任何浏览数据的情况下进行临时浏览,也是保护隐私的有效手段

     五、结语 在Linux系统上清除Cookies,不仅是维护个人隐私和安